Question : Identify the idiom/phrase that can best substitute the underlined segment.
I'm going to be in trouble if I don't submit my homework to the teacher.
Option 1: a devil's advocate
Option 2: off base
Option 3: the lion's share
Option 4: up the creek

Correct Answer: up the creek
Solution : The fourth option is the correct choice.
The idiom, up the creek means to be in serious trouble or a predicament.
